With the average number of children in aBritish family falling beneath 2.0, the population of the UK has been falling for quite a few years. The size of theBritish workforce(劳动力)is becoming smaller and the average age of the workforce is rising. This trend is quite worrying for theBritish economy.

Why aren’t theBritish having as many children as they used to Well, there is a whole range of reasons. One of them is thatBritish people are now having at a much older age than before, meaning they have fewer years in which they can have chidren.After years of study at university, they then need a few years of work experience before they can get the job they want. They might then get married, but it’s very expensive to buy a house in the UK.
The above also explains whyBritish young people now don’t move out of their parents’ home until they are around 30 years old on average.It is not until they are 30 that they can afford to get married and start a new life in a new home. It’s only after this age that many young people start thinking about having a chilD、
